Course Details

• Unit 1: Introduction to Vision Zero — Understanding the core principles and goals of Vision Zero, the data-driven approach to road safety.
• Unit 2: Data Analysis for Traffic Safety — Utilizing data to identify high-risk areas, assess collision patterns, and monitor safety trends.
• Unit 3: Policy Development & Implementation — Designing, enacting, and evaluating evidence-based transportation policies to eliminate traffic fatalities and serious injuries.
• Unit 4: Multi-Disciplinary Collaboration — Fostering partnerships between various stakeholders, including government agencies, advocacy groups, and private organizations, to support Vision Zero initiatives.
• Unit 5: Engineering Solutions for Safe Streets — Implementing infrastructure changes, such as road redesigns and traffic calming measures, to enhance safety and reduce risk.
• Unit 6: Education & Communication Strategies — Developing and sharing clear, accessible messaging to promote Vision Zero values and engage the public in safety efforts.
• Unit 7: Enforcement & Technology — Leveraging technology and data-driven enforcement strategies to ensure compliance with traffic safety laws.
• Unit 8: Performance Metrics — Establishing and tracking key performance indicators (KPIs) to evaluate the success of Vision Zero policies and initiatives.
• Unit 9: Equity & Accessibility — Addressing the disproportionate impact of traffic fatalities and injuries on vulnerable populations, and promoting equitable access to safe transportation options.
• Unit 10: Continuous Improvement — Employing a data-driven feedback loop to iteratively refine and enhance Vision Zero policies and practices.
